About this Newsletter.
The Cultivator is an online monthly newsletter 
published by the UF/IFAS Small Farms and Alternative Enterprises Extension Team. 

The objectives of the newsletter are to share practical production and marketing information
 and build a strong network among small and medium scale farmers 
and other food system stakeholders across Florida.
